Preheat the oven to 375˚F.
Cook the bacon in a skillet until crisp, then drain on paper towels and chop.
Bring a pot of salted water to boil, then add the cauliflower.
Boil for 6 to 8 minutes until tender, then drain and add to a food processor with the coconut milk.
Blend the mixture until smooth, then season with salt and pepper.
Cook the beef in a skillet until browned, then drain the fat.
Stir in the mushrooms, onion, and garlic, then transfer to a baking dish.
Spread the cauliflower mixture over top and bake for 30 minutes.
Broil on high heat for 5 minutes, then sprinkle with bacon to serve.
